It is implicit when you use an IDE that it will change the environment.
Just like we are not giving any warning that the search path is altered
by ESS or that we are pre-processing any input the user supplies.

The number of users who care about these options is probably very small.
I myself have no idea what they are for. At the minimum, we should have
an `inferior-ess-silent-init` option set to `t` by default.
